Alcoholics Anonymous has several AA meetings Maine residents can join, and these meetings are non-discriminatory fellowships that require only a desire from individuals to quit drinking for membership. There are sessions during AA meetings where members can talk about their experiences and share their struggles with alcohol addiction. Members also share their successes and help newer members with practical solutions to manage their substance use disorders and stay sober. New members may find sponsorship from existing members very helpful, and AA has accountability groups that can monitor member progress. AA does not offer professional treatments.
